Two former ’07 classmates gave birth on the same day.

Keeley Lambert Jones (’07 – left) and her husband Clayton live in Los Angeles, CA, and are pleased to announce the birth of their daughter, Liv Kimberly Jones, born on May 9, 2019 weighing 7 lbs., 7 oz. and measuring 20 inches. Keeley is an actress and also works part time for a faith-based, arts non-profit organization, which she helped start while living in New York City. Keeley and Clayton recently produced and starred in a short film that they hope will be featured in festivals this year.

Kelsey Salmon Moore (’07 – right) and her husband Kent also welcomed their first child, Miles Garrison Moore, into the world on May 9, 2019. He weighed 8 lbs., 3 oz. and measured 24 inches. Kelsey and her family live in Lubbock, TX, where she is the Business Office Coordinator at Covenant School of Nursing and Kent is an Escrow Officer at Title One. They attend Hillside Christian Church and are actively involved in a small group Bible study.
